< prev index next >

src/java.xml/share/classes/com/sun/org/apache/xalan/internal/xsltc/dom/MultiDOM.java

Print this page

        

*** 33,42 **** --- 33,43 ---- import com.sun.org.apache.xml.internal.dtm.Axis; import com.sun.org.apache.xml.internal.dtm.DTMAxisIterator; import com.sun.org.apache.xml.internal.dtm.DTMManager; import com.sun.org.apache.xml.internal.dtm.ref.DTMAxisIteratorBase; import com.sun.org.apache.xml.internal.dtm.ref.DTMDefaultBase; + import com.sun.org.apache.xml.internal.dtm.ref.DTMAxisIterNodeList; import com.sun.org.apache.xml.internal.utils.SuballocatedIntVector; import org.w3c.dom.Node; import org.w3c.dom.NodeList;
*** 567,577 **** } public NodeList makeNodeList(DTMAxisIterator iter) { int index = iter.next(); if (index == DTM.NULL) { ! return null; } iter.reset(); return _adapters[getDTMId(index)].makeNodeList(iter); } --- 568,578 ---- } public NodeList makeNodeList(DTMAxisIterator iter) { int index = iter.next(); if (index == DTM.NULL) { ! return new DTMAxisIterNodeList(null, null); } iter.reset(); return _adapters[getDTMId(index)].makeNodeList(iter); }
< prev index next >